Scope and Contents

From the Sub-Series:

Included are several manuscript drafts, a galley proof, hand-written drafts in Chinese, and other contents relating to the writing of Cheng's memoir, Life and Death in Shanghai. In the drafts, hand-written annotations, presumably from Nien Cheng and copy editors, can be found.

Related Materials

See also Foul Matter (folder 1, box 14 of the Nien Cheng Collection). This manuscript draft and the foul matter contents were sent to Cheng together.

Materials Specific Details

Includes front matter, parts I, II, III, and the epilogue of Life and Death in Shanghai. Folder titles were kept consistent with chapter or part indications written on the manuscripts.

This draft is a printed draft of the proof and includes hand-written annotations that are not consistent with Nien Cheng's handwriting samples. It is assumed the notes were created by an editor.
